## Capacity Note: Upload Encoding Detection

The Quillbox detector samples the first chunk of each uploaded text file and runs three heuristic passes. At projected Q3 volume (~40M uploads/day) the sampler becomes CPU-bound before memory matters, so we plan to scale the detection pool horizontally rather than raise sample sizes. Headroom math assumes the tuning constants below remain unchanged.

constants for yaduf-fahag:
BUDGETS = {
    "kelix": 528,
    "briwyn": 734,
}

// Pick-list optimizer client for the Harwick fulfillment grid.
// New folks: this talks to the internal Routeweaver service, which
// recomputes bin-walk order every time a wave is released. The client
// retries on 503 and caches route plans for ninety seconds. It
// authenticates with the staging key that follows.

gateway credential: zpat7_wu4aBVX

Minutes — Veltrix Management Meeting, Branch Leads

Attendees: R. Omdahl, P. Kesler, T. Brann.

Revised commission scheme approved. Base rate drops to 4%; accelerator kicks in at 110% of quota. Legacy Corvano accounts exempt until Q3. Branch managers to brief teams by Friday; no local variations permitted. Disputes route through regional ops, not HQ. Full tables follow next week. The confidential planning note below is not for circulation.

internal memo for bawep-haweg: Zorvanox Systems is in early talks to buy Weniusek Systems for about $23.3 million. The Ralax launch date is October 4, and nothing goes to the press before then.

// Heads up for the release manager: the Pavewire payments integration
// tests have been flaky all sprint, mostly around the settlement retry
// path. It's not the code — the sandbox gateway at Merrowbank times out
// under parallel runs, so we bumped this constant to three retries as a
// stopgap. If the suite goes red again, rerun before blocking the train.
// The last green run that validated this value is recorded below.

session token of hahop-yahif = htk31_138eb45c7d40b38b91415eca52da01d